Table Games Floor Supervisor jobs in Stroudsburg, PA

Table Games Floor Supervisor oversees table games in an assigned area. Ensures that customers behave properly and protects games personnel. Being a Table Games Floor Supervisor ensures compliance with federal and state gaming regulations. May require a high school diploma or equivalent. Additionally, Table Games Floor Supervisor typically reports to a manager. The Table Games Floor Supervisor works under moderate supervision. Gaining or has attained full proficiency in a specific area of discipline. To be a Table Games Floor Supervisor typically requires 1-3 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Dealer - Table Games
  • Wind Creek Hospitality
  • Bethlehem, PA FULL_TIME
  • POSITION PURPOSE:

    The primary responsibility of the Dealer – Table Games (Entry Level) is to deal assigned table games while providing a superior gaming experience in a friendly environment. Assigned game must be dealt at the proper game pace and within all approved procedures including the proper paying and taking of wagers bet, in order to maximize company revenue. All duties are to be performed in accordance with departmental and Wind Creek Bethlehem LLC (“Wind Creek”) policies, practices, and procedures.

    POSITION RESPONSIBILITIES:

    • Deals table games assigned, in a proficient and speedy manner to be able to deal between 55 hands or 45 spins per hour.
    • Provides courteous service and is cordial to all patrons and team members.
    • Shuffles cards in a timely manner, ensuring a thorough mix of cards in compliance with casino standards, as well as controlling the pace of the game.
    • Pays and takes winning and losing wagers according to company policy.
    • Verifies and signs fills, credits, and associated documents.
    • Passes on all pertinent information to relieving dealers and supervisors.
    • Issues chips to customers for either cash buy-ins or credit in accordance with company policy.
    • Maintains control of shoe, cards, dice and float; always keeping visual contact.
    • Informs the Supervisor – Table Games of all irregularities including suspicious guest activity.
    • Paces games, taking into account the type of action and ability of players keeping the speed of the game at the most efficient rate possible.
    • Verifies accuracy when signing all paperwork.
    • Accepts cash buy-ins and performs drop of cash according to company policy.
    • Complies with all appropriate Wind Creek policies and procedures and gaming regulations.
    • Must be able to handle chips, silver, dice and individual cards, and deal from a shoe or out of hand in a proficient manner.
    • For Craps’ Games only, dealer can perform function of Stickperson.
    • Properly use equipment, tools or systems to complete assigned tasks and complies with company safety standards.
    • Develop a working knowledge of any PGCB rules, regulations and Internal Controls applicable to your position.
    • Complete all paperwork in accordance with PGCB and approved Wind Creek standards.
    • Read and understand Wind Creek’s Compulsive and Problem Gambling Plan with regards to how to conduct business in this position and specifically the regulations prohibiting service to minors and/or intoxicated persons.
    • Provide superior customer service to all internal and external customers in compliance with Wind Creek’s customer service standards.
    • Adhere to and complies with both departmental and overall property policies and procedures.
    • Perform any other related duties as assigned.

Stroudsburg is a borough in Monroe County, Pennsylvania, United States. It is in the state's Poconos region, approximately five miles (8 km) from the Delaware Water Gap, at the confluence of the Brodhead, McMichaels and Pocono Creeks. It is in northeastern Pennsylvania. It is also the county seat of Monroe County. Stroudsburg is part of the East Stroudsburg, PA Metropolitan Statistical Area, which in turn is part of the New York combined statistical area.
